Output 500403087271c450c6005453cdf32cd960dcb20229218e71e893d8b0f1cb4c04:0

value
964729573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ec2ed7bc895826afeb71fc60374f0508c3a0fad OP_EQUALVERIFY OP_CHECKSIG
address
13oenZswJe3jiHNxVALu9Uf69dmpKtYVT5
transaction
500403087271c450c6005453cdf32cd960dcb20229218e71e893d8b0f1cb4c04
spent
true